Figures are medians of loans actually originated in 2025, as reported under the Home Mortgage Disclosure Act. They describe what borrowers received, not what you would be offered: HMDA contains no credit scores, so these numbers cannot be read as pricing for any individual. Lender fees are reported for 72.9% of loans here — see methodology.

What lenders charged here

Lender fees on a $245,000 loan, based on what was actually charged in Olmsted County — not a rule of thumb.

Typical
$4,116
Cheaper quarter, under
$3,047
Dearer quarter, over
$6,635

From 2,598 loans where fees were reported. This is what the lender charges — sections A and B of a Loan Estimate. Title, appraisal, escrow and taxes are extra and are not in these figures. Compare two offers
